description #IITA50 donates 35,930 kilograms ‘Seeds of Renaissance’ to Nigeria to address humanitarian crisis “Words cannot adequately convey the depth of our gratitude to IITA and to President Olusegun Obasanjo who is an Ambassador of IITA, for the choice of Borno State as beneficiary of a remarkable intervention. Seeds, particularly at this time, are life saving for us in Borno State. In a typical conflict situation, majority of farmers end up eating up their seeds because they can’t plant them." said The Governor of Borno State, Alhaji Kashim Shettima.
